

Expert Public Health Lawyers At Irwin Mitchell Investigating Cause Of Illness
Expert public health lawyers at Irwin Mitchell have been instructed to investigate the cause of an illness outbreak after a number of people reportedly suffered with severe gastric illness after staying at the Beresford Hotel, Newquay.A coach trip of people from the Sheffield region visited the hotel in February this year. A large number of the group fell ill and suffered with symptoms including diarrhoea, vomiting, headaches and fever. The guests have also reported that other people who had stayed at the hotel were also suffering with similar symptoms.
So far more than thirty members of the group have instructed specialist illness lawyers at Irwin Mitchell and this number continues to rise. The law firm has successfully represented many thousands of victims of illness outbreaks both in the UK and abroad, and has now begun an investigation into the cause of the illness.

One of the group, Louise Edwards, 45, from Meadowhead in Sheffield, suffered from diarrhoea, vomiting, stomach cramps and aching limbs during her stay at the hotel. The self-employed contract cleaner had to take a week off work as her symptoms continued after her return home.
Louise said: “We were expecting a relaxing short-break in Newquay, but instead many of us on the trip contracted this illness which ruined our holiday.
“On the coach journey back, we were joined by two additional guests who were originally members of a coach party who had stayed at the hotel the previous week and who had suffered from similar symptoms. They had been unable to return home with their party due to the severity of their symptoms.
“Some of us, including myself, had to take time off work when we got back home as the symptoms continued and we were in no fit state to work. Thankfully, I am now starting to feel better, but I hope the investigation will find out what caused the illness so that other guests don’t go through the same ordeal we did.
